How To Access Usb Storage On Router Windows 10?

1. Connect the USB storage device to your router.
2. Open the router‘s web–based setup page.
3. Locate the USB settings section and enable the USB port.
4. Enter a new share name for the USB drive.
5. If desired, password protect the USB drive.
6. Click Apply or Save to save the new settings.
7. To access the USB drive, open the File Explorer in Windows 10.
8. Select Network from the left menu.
9. Select your router from the list that appears.
10. Enter the password if prompted. 1
11. Once logged in, the shared USB drive should appear under the router’s name.
